Section 3 - Configuration LAN LAN is short for Local Area Network. This is considered your internal network. These are the IP settings of the LAN interface for the DAP-2310. These settings may be referred to as private settings. You may change the LAN IP address if needed. The LAN IP address is private to your internal network and cannot be seen on the Internet. Get IP From: Static IP (Manual) is chosen here. Choose this option if you do not have a DHCP server in your network, or if you wish to assign a static IP address to the DAP-2310. When Dynamic IP (DHCP) is selected, the other fields here will be grayed out. Please allow about two minutes for the DHCP client to be functional once this selection is made. IP Address: The default IP address is 192.168.0.50. Assign a static IP address that is within the IP address range of your network. Subnet Mask: Enter the subnet mask. All devices in the network must share the same subnet mask. Default Enter the IP address of the gateway in your network. Gateway: If there is a gateway in your network, please enter an IP address within the range of your network. D-Link DAP-2310 User Manual 29
